Summary: iSphere is looking for a Power Platform Administrator for a long-term remote role, focusing on governance and the implementation of AI and Power Platform tools to enhance business processes. The position involves administering Dynamics 365 CRM, supporting Microsoft 365 Copilot, and leading the Power Platform Center of Excellence.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in customizing and integrating systems, as well as a strong understanding of data visualization. This role offers a unique opportunity to drive innovation and improve workflows for a key client.
Key Responsibilities:
- Administer and support Dynamics 365 CRM, including configuration, customization, and integrations.
- Build and maintain user-friendly Canvas apps tailored to business needs.
- Document processes and ensure consistent workflows across CRM and Power Platform solutions.
- Govern and support Microsoft 365 Copilot usage policy compliance, user enablement, and monitoring performance.
- Administer AI capabilities in Power Platform/M365, ensuring responsible deployment.
- Provide expertise in Copilot Studio to streamline development and automation.
- Partner with stakeholders to identify AI-driven improvements in processes and reporting.
- Lead upgrades, governance, and troubleshooting of the Power Platform CoE toolkit.
- Create and manage Power BI dashboards and reports for actionable insights.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to translate business needs into technical solutions.
- Ensure data quality, integrity, and security across all integrations.
Key Skills:
- 8+ years hands-on experience customizing entities, workflows, and integrating D365 CRM with Power Platform.
- 8+ years troubleshooting technical issues, analyzing logs, and debugging.
- 5+ years strong understanding of data visualization and data modeling in Power BI.
- 3+ years working knowledge of Copilot Studio for automation and M365 Copilot governance.
- 3+ years familiarity with Azure Services (including Azure Active Directory).
- A collaborative, proactive approach comfortable leading conversations with both business stakeholders and technical teams.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ills.
